The Vampire In Europe (Montague Summers, 1929)

Montague Summers (1880- 1948), was a clergyman, writer, teacher and Oxford University graduate, (fourth-class BA, in Theology). He published several books on English drama, the Restoration & also the occult. In fact, he is regarded as one of the most important writers in the field. Summers, was considered ‘eccentric’ but was a well-known face on the London social scene.

The book featured is a 1929 (first edition, Paul Kegan) of his seminal study of vampirism.
